Abstract

Method of performing a multiplexed digital assay. The method may include (1) partitioning a sample containing at least two distinct targets into droplets; (2) amplifying the at least two distinct targets within the droplets; (3) detecting light from the droplets indicative of the presence or absence of each distinct target in each droplet; and (4) calculating a level of each distinct target based on the detected light.

Claims (25)

1 . A method of performing a multiplexed digital assay, comprising:

partitioning a sample containing at least two distinct targets into droplets;

amplifying the at least two distinct targets within the droplets;

detecting light from the droplets indicative of the presence or absence of each distinct target in each droplet; and

calculating a level of each distinct target based on the detected light.

2 . The method of claim 1 , wherein each of the distinct targets is a nucleic acid.

3 . The method of claim 1 , wherein each droplet contains only about one target.

4 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the droplets have an average diameter of less than about 100 micrometers.

5 . The method of claim 1 , wherein each droplet further includes target-specific reagents.

6 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the light detected for each distinct target is distinguishable.

7 . The method of claim 1 , wherein a distinct reporter dye reports amplification of each distinct target, and wherein the distinct reporter dyes differ in emission spectra so that they may be distinguished.

8 . The method of claim 7 , wherein the reporter dyes are selected from the group consisting of fluorescein, fluorescein derivatives, and rhodamine dyes.

9 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the level is a concentration in the sample.

10 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of calculating a level includes a step of determining a total number of droplets containing each distinct target and a step of determining the total number of all droplets.

11 . The method of claim 1 , wherein a first reporter signals the presence or absence of a first group of targets and a second reporter signals the presence or absence of a second group of targets.

12 . The method of claim 11 , wherein the first group of targets is from a first chromosome and the second group of targets is from a second chromosome.

13 . The method of claim 12 , wherein the first chromosome is chromosome 18 and the second chromosome is chromosome 21.

14 . The method of claim 12 , further comprising counting the number present of the first or second chromosome.

15 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the level is a copy number.

16 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the two distinct targets differ by a single nucleotide.

17 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of detecting light is performed with the droplets disposed in a flow stream.

18 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the step of detecting light is performed at different temperatures.

19 . The method of claim 1 , further comprising a step of producing one or more melting curves for each droplet.

20 . The method of claim 1 , wherein a reporter dye reports amplification of each distinct target, and wherein the number of distinct targets exceeds the number of distinct reporter dyes.

21 . The method of claim 1 , wherein the droplets contain an intercalating dye that reports amplification of each of the distinct targets.
